A Plumber Can Check the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, attaches the dishwashing machine to a water resource. If you purchase a brand-new supply line, a plumber can guarantee that the line is compatible with both your dish washer and water resource. If you choose to utilize an existing supply line, an expert plumber can examine it to ensure that it remains in good condition and also does not have any leakages.

Mounting a Dishwashing Machine Requires a Selection of Equipments
If you do not have a range of devices handy, you might need to make a trip to Lowe's or House Depot. To mount a dishwasher, you require the complying with dev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and hole saws. You will certainly likewise need cleansing products such as a shallow bucket and sponge. If you do not have any one of these things, the cost to purchase them can build up rapidly.

How Do Plumbers Install Dishwashers?
First, the plumber will disconnect the electric and water from the old washer and test power with a voltage detector. They will check the water supply line to make sure it doesn’t have any kinks and determine if it needs to be replaced. Next, they’ll remove the old dishwasher while taking preventative measures to ensure no spills or leaking onto your floor. Once the plumber uncrates the new device, they will loop the new drain hose to the drain source, connect the water line and secure it so it doesn’t leak. When the dishwasher supply line, electrical cable, and drain are all properly connected, the plumber will run the machine and make sure it works without a hitch!
